Pastor delivers God’s State of the Union: Obama follows Satan and Jesus can fix the debt
By Eric W. Dolan
Wednesday, January 29, 2014 12:27 EST

Pastor Steven Andrew on Tuesday night delivered “God’s State of the Union” address in response to President Barack Obama’s speech to the nation.

The conservative pastor of USA Christian Ministries called on Americans to serve the God of the Bible rather than false gods if they wished to receive his blessings and see their nation’s prosperity restored.

“We want to seek God with all of our heart and soul,” Andrew said. “We want to obey the Holy Bible with all of our heart and soul, and we want Jesus as our king. This is how you restore God’s blessings. People like Barack Obama have a totally different vision of America. His vision is to follow Satan.”

It is clear Obama is following Satan, according to the pastor, because he is openly encouraging “homosexual sin” and violating God’s unalienable rights “by forcing people to have death panels.”
